新聞中心

        EEPW首頁 > EDA/PCB > 設計應用 > 基于NoisⅡ的程控數字信號源設計

        基于NoisⅡ的程控數字信號源設計

        作者: 時間:2012-04-24 來源:網絡 收藏

        摘要:直接數字頻率合成(DDS)技術在現代通信領域占據重要地位。在此提出了將Altera公司的Ⅱ軟核嵌入到FPGA器件內部來控制高性能直接數字頻率合成器AD9854的方案,詳細說明了系統設計電路的結構和軟件設計的方法。提出了一種新的控制方法,該系統具有頻率分辨高、相位輸出連續、可視化界面、多波形輸出等優點,具有較高的市場實用價值。
        關鍵詞:Ⅱ;DDS;FPGA;

        0 引言
        直接數字頻率合成(DDS)方式即通過可編程技術從一個標準參考時鐘產生多種頻率,解決了傳統波形發生器高頻段波形失真的缺點。而Altera公司提供的SoPC Builder工具將ⅡCPU軟核嵌入到FPGA內部以控制高性能DDS器件AD9854,利用NoisⅡ占用芯片子資源少,成本低,可移植性高的特點。結合專用DDS的高速型和完備性,很好地解決了控制時序的不連續性。同時又大大減少處理器外圍擴展元件數目,降低外圍電路布局走線的復雜度,提高系統的抗干擾能力,控制靈活方便,具有較高的性價比。便于今后升級擴展。

        1 系統功能的整體描述
        該系統主要包含3個單元:FPGA控制單元、AD9854信號產生單元和人機交互單元。系統整體框圖如圖1所示。系統了實現3種波形輸出,可產生0~32 MHz的正弦波、方波以及FSK信號,同時在液晶上顯示出相應的波形以及工作參數。外部鍵盤可以設置信號參數。

        本文引用地址:http://www.104case.com/article/190480.htm

        a.JPG


        1.1 FPGA控制單元
        FPGA電路如圖2所示。其中NoisⅡ為32位的軟核CPU,外接64 Mb的SDRAM芯片和一片EPCS16的FLASH芯片。定義了一個基于Avalon總線接口的鍵盤控制器,用于對外接鍵盤進行掃描和譯碼。利用SoPC Builder中現有的LCD控制器IP來實現對LCD的控制。擴展了AS下載和JTAG調試口,方便程序控制。

        b.JPG


        上一頁 1 2 3 下一頁

        評論


        相關推薦

        技術專區

        關閉
        主站蜘蛛池模板: 酒泉市| 封丘县| 尉犁县| 天镇县| 确山县| 中山市| 扬州市| 左云县| 鄂尔多斯市| 山丹县| 义乌市| 余庆县| 博湖县| 交城县| 万荣县| 静乐县| 布尔津县| 清徐县| 安宁市| 潜江市| 德安县| 长汀县| 法库县| 湄潭县| 锡林浩特市| 商都县| 陆良县| 武鸣县| 通河县| 马关县| 潢川县| 两当县| 诸暨市| 加查县| 葫芦岛市| 茌平县| 通化市| 新密市| 阳信县| 丹江口市| 巴塘县|